ISHARES CHINA LARGE-CAP ETF $42.10 - New York symbol FXI

ISHARES CHINA LARGE-CAP ETF $42.10 (New York symbol FXI; buy or sell through brokers) is an exchange traded fund that aims to track the FTSE China 50 Index, which is made up of the 50 largest, most liquid Chinese stocks. All of the companies in the index trade on the Hong Kong exchange. Some also trade as American depositary receipts (ADRs) on New York.

The fund’s top holdings are Tencent Holdings, 8.4%; China Construction Bank, 7.9%; China Mobile, 7.7%; Industrial & Commercial Bank, 7.2%; Bank of China, 6.1%; China Life, 4.8%; Ping An Insurance, 4.5%; PetroChina, 4.1%; CNOOC Ltd., 3.9%; China Petroleum and Chemical, 3.7%; Agricultural Bank of China, 2.5%; and China Pacific Insurance, 2.5%.

The fund’s holdings give it the following industry breakdown: Financials, 50.3%; Oil and Gas, 13.8%; Telecommunications, 11.1%; Technology, 9.9%; Consumer Goods, 6.3%; Industrials, 4.2%; and Basic Materials, 2.4%. Its expense ratio is 0.74%.

Chinese stocks are up 27% from March 2014. That’s mainly because the country’s government has committed to growth by continuing to inject money into the economy and cutting interest rates. China’s economy—especially exports—should also grow as the U.S. and European economies improve.

iShares China Large-Cap ETF is a buy for safety-conscious investors who are willing to accept some risk.
